PCBS: Exports, Imports Increase in March 2015

RAMALLAH, May 25, 2015 (WAFA) – The Palestinian Central Bureau of Statistics (PCBS) released its External Trade on Goods report on Monday for March 2015, saying exports increased by 15.0% compared to February and reached $78.2 million.

PCBS said that exports increased by 6.7% compared to March 2014 and reached $78.2 Million.

 Exports to Israel in March 2015 also increased by 14.5% compared to February, and represented 87.3% of total exports for March 2015.

 On the other hand, exports to other countries increased by 17.7% in March 2015 compared to the previous month.

 The report said imports increased in March 2015 by 15.8% compared to February, reaching $400.3 million.

 Imports from Israel increased by 12.6% in March 2015 compared to February, and represented 60.1% of total imports in March 2015.

 On the other hand, imports from other countries increased by 209% compared to the previous month.

 The trade balance, which represents the difference between exports and imports, showed an increase in trade deficit by 15.9% in March 2015 compared to February, reaching $322.1 million.
